Elixir of Love No.1 fragrance notes
- Jasmine, Lavender, Egyptian Musk, Passion Flower, Herbs

Although there never was a No. 2, Elixir of Love No. 1 was an inspired take on jasmine, rose, musk and lavender. Very close to the 2001 re-formulation of Casma, albeit the latter depended on a heavy dose of sandalwood in its make-up, Elixir of Love brought luxuriance back into Milady's boudoir.
Released in a cobalt blue bottle with a gold top, this scent is about as powdery comfortable as one can get. The creamy soaps, lotion and fabulous powder (with its own swansdown puff) that were also part of its line meant one could drift back into a day when quality products were the norm.
I not only indulged in these products for a decade, I often gave them as gifts to women friends. Always appreciated. Highly recommended.
